如何以速度将元素从一个地图复制到另一个地图

时间:2012-08-27 06:25:46

标签: spring velocity

不知道是否可以将一个地图中的元素以速度复制到另一个地图?这只复制最后一个元素

                #foreach($key in $departamentsMap.keySet())
                    $key - $departamentsMap.get($key)
                    #set($maap={$key:$departamentsMap.get($key)} )
                #end

1 个答案:

答案 0 :(得分:1)

那是因为你每次都在创造一个新的$ maap。只是做:

#set( $map = {} )
#set( $ignore = $map.putAll($departamentsMap) )

下面只是一个HashMap。不复杂。 :)